Dr. Britt Baker expected to be out for up to two months

Dr. Britt Baker is expected to be out of action for up to eight weeks after her knee injury was revealed to be not as bad as it was originally thought.

Baker will be addressing her injury and how long she will be out for this week on Dynamite. During Double or Nothing, AEW’s own doc Dr. Samson said that Baker has a fracture in her leg as well as a ligament and tendon tear.

Baker suffered the injury on Wednesday’s Dynamite when in a tag team match, her opponents slammed her partner Nyla Rose onto her while she was sitting in the corner. The injury kept her off the Double or Nothing pay-per-view where she was supposed to wrestle Kris Statlander. Statlander instead took on Penelope Ford.
